Dint work, every step went accordingly except 5a I flashed it through the new clockwork but it aborte, then I tryed with the old clockwork it installed the quantum rom and the dk28-ext4kernel-final.zip but when I rebooted it got stuck on the samsung screen. HELP PLEASE :-(
 
You can only use ClockworkMod Recovery v2.5.1.2 - flashing anything with v2.5.1.0 will not work. Are you sure completed Step 4f successfully? If you're not sure I would try starting again from that step.

How can I get the samsung widgets back? I have mid night ext4 and I tryed flashing the widgets with the new clockwork but no luck, anyone know how to?
 
The samsung widgets only work with touchwiz. If you want to use them, you need a ROM with touchwiz. I know midnight doesn't come with it, not sure what ROMs do.
